Step 1: Understanding the concept of health preservation.
Maintaining good health involves following certain daily habits and practices that prevent diseases and promote overall well-being. These practices include maintaining cleanliness, washing hands regularly, proper sanitation, and maintaining personal and environmental cleanliness.
Step 2: Meaning of hygiene.
Hygiene refers to a set of behaviours, habits, and routines that are practiced to maintain health and prevent the spread of diseases. It includes personal hygiene, food hygiene, and environmental hygiene, all of which contribute to maintaining good health.
Step 3: Analysis of the given options.
  • (A) Cleanliness: Cleanliness is a part of hygiene but does not fully represent the broad set of health-preserving practices.
  • (B) Hygiene: Correct. Hygiene includes all behaviours and routines that help in preserving health.
  • (C) Exercise: Exercise is important for physical fitness but does not include all health-related routines.
  • (D) Safety: Safety refers to protection from danger or accidents, not specifically to health routines.

Step 4: Conclusion.
Since hygiene includes all daily habits and practices that help maintain and protect health, the correct answer is hygiene. Final Answer:} Hygiene.
